Description: The US Geological Survey (USGS) is offering a funding
opportunity for research to synthesize the state of
scientific knowledge on transformational drought, and to
pursue methods for applying scientific synthesis research
to natural resource management. As the climate continues
to warm, drought is increasingly transforming ecosystems
in profound ways with significant impacts to local
communities. Although research has begun into the field
of transformational drought, common themes and key
research questions have yet to be identified. In
addition, managers lack the products necessary to apply
these findings to their decision making. A national-scale
synthesis of the state of the science is required to
identify the most promising areas of research and
applications to management. In addition, regional
syntheses and case studies should be identified to
support a national synthesis and to identify important
commonalities and differences. This funding opportunity
will go to support a national synthesis of the state of
the science of transformational drought, as well as
regional case studies and syntheses.
